Abstract: Carolyn Haines was born in Hattiesburg, Mississippi. She earned a B.S. in journalism
from the University of Southern Mississippi and an M.A. in English with an emphasis
in creative writing from the University of Southern Alabama. Her first novel, Summer
of Fear, was published in 1993. She has since published over 20 books, including a
series of novels about Southern belle detective Sarah Booth Delaney and a work of
nonfiction, My Mother’s Witness: The Peggy Morgan Story, about a young white woman
caught in a violent world of racism and brutality during the Civil Rights movement
and its aftermath. The collection contains nine boxes of Haines’s manuscript material,
correspondence, and book jacket art. The collection also includes 6 binders of 35mm
negatives Ms. Haines took in the 1970’s as a photographer for publications including
the Mobile Press Register, the Mississippi Press, the Hattiesburg American, and the George County Times.

Biographical Note

Born in Hattiesburg, Mississippi on May 12, 1953, Carolyn Haines graduated from high
school in George County. She received a B.S. from the University of Southern Mississippi
in Journalism and a M.A. in English with an emphasis in Creative Writing in 1985 from
the University of Southern Alabama. Carolyn Haines’s first published novel, Summer
of Fear, appeared in 1993, followed by Summer of the Redeemers appearing in 1994.
Her popular detective series featuring the feisty Southern belle detective Sarah Booth
Delaney began in 1999 with the publication of Them Bones; Haines continues to add
to the series as of 2011. In 2003, Haines published My Mother’s Witness: The Peggy
Morgan Story, a non-fiction account of a young white woman caught in a violent world
of racism and brutality. Haines has written numerous books under the pseudonym Caroline
Burnes.


Scope and Content Note

Nine boxes of manuscript material, correspondence, and book jacket art from the collection
of noted Mississippi-born mystery author Carolyn Haines. The collection also contains
6 binders of 35mm negatives Ms. Haines took in the 1970’s as a photographer for publications
including the Mobile Press Register, the Mississippi Press, the Hattiesburg American, and the George County Times.
